Transaction 2f760e96eea4de1678e20dd214fd19ad0876f7560bf0eea39c8dfff356da04fb
1 Input
2 Outputs
- 2f760e96eea4de1678e20dd214fd19ad0876f7560bf0eea39c8dfff356da04fb:0
- 2f760e96eea4de1678e20dd214fd19ad0876f7560bf0eea39c8dfff356da04fb:1
value 657049
address 3HFhHU8U94341x12d1mC9Cijdbmc7mXeRN
value 1522284
address 1EWYCzwf3PVk1VsKmHjTtqbConyJUwRuZR